Rotary Students of the Month January 2022

The Deer Park Rotary Club members picked three students for January’s Student of the Month.

Clint Hull, Principal at Riverside, introduced their student: Samantha “Sam” Riggles. Sam brings a great spirit to the school and has been at Riverside all four years. She thanked her parents for instilling high standards and thanked all those who have helped shape her. Riggles is involved in art, jazz band, piano, college-level classes, volleyball, tennis, and basketball. She’s planning to attend North Platte Community College, near Omaha, where she’ll continue basketball and pursue a hygienic career.

Rotary Students of the Month October 2021

Brianna Smith, October student of the month from Mary Walker High School was introduced by Rotarian Marty Hilton.  Brianna, who was adopted from a foster children’s program introduced her mother, Stefany Smith.  Stefany serves as Mayor of Springdale, Washington. Brianna is an Upward Bound student and the current ASB Secretary. She holds a 3.2 GPA and said art is her favorite class. She recently started a mural of butterflies and sunflowers on the side of the Community Center in Springdale.  She is a member of the varsity volleyball team and would like to become an FBI agent.

Rotary Students of the Month: November 2020

A.J. Steinbeck, Deer Park High School November Student of the Month, was introduced by Principal Joe Feist as an academic and an athlete. He is Captain of the Football and Track Teams and an avid outdoorsman. A.J. said he enjoys everything outdoors!
